The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o is a full-size commercial cargo van built for hauling equipment, making deliveries, and serving as a base for specialized work conversions. It is known for its low load floor, tall interior, and space-efficient front-wheel-drive layout.
The ProMaster 2500 Cargo has always been a work-first van rather than a dressed-up passenger vehicle. Its front-wheel-drive design creates a low, flat cargo floor and useful width between the wheel wells. The tall, open interior also makes it well suited to shelving, equipment, and specialty conversions.
Strengths
- The low load floor makes heavy or bulky cargo easier to move in and out.
- Its flat cargo area and generous width between the wheel wells make the interior easier to organize and upfit.
- The high-roof body provides enough vertical room to stand and work inside.
- Front-wheel drive helps the van use its overall footprint efficiently while preserving a large work area.
Who it's for
It fits contractors, delivery operators, service businesses, and conversion buyers who need a large enclosed workspace that is easy to load. It especially makes sense when usable interior room matters more than passenger comfort or upscale trim.
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o lineup
The Tradesman is the straightforward cargo model for general delivery, service, and equipment-hauling work. Pick the Tradesman High Roof with the 159-inch wheelbase when extra interior height and a longer work area are priorities. The Tradesman Window suits shuttle duty or specialty conversions that benefit from a windowed body rather than fully enclosed cargo sides.

1st Generation (2014)
The U.S.-market ProMaster launched as a front-wheel-drive work van with a low load floor and a wide cargo area designed for easier loading and equipment installation. The ProMaster 2500 used a high-roof body and came with a gas V6 or diesel engine.

Frequently asked questions
What kind of vehicle is the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o?
It is a full-size commercial work van built around cargo hauling and custom work setups. Its tall, flat cargo area suits delivery, service, and specialty conversions rather than family transportation.
What makes the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o easy to load and work from?
Its front-wheel-drive layout allows a low 21-inch load floor, while the flat cargo area and wide space between the wheel wells make it easier to load gear and install shelving. The high roof also provides standing room inside.
Is the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o front-wheel drive or all-wheel drive?
The launch-era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o is front-wheel drive, not all-wheel drive. That layout helps create its low cargo floor and space-efficient interior.
Is the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o a hybrid?
No. The launch lineup used a standard gas V6 or an optional diesel engine. The gas engine produced 280 horsepower, while the diesel produced 174 horsepower.
How much cargo room does the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o have?
The gas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o reaches 530 cubic feet of cargo space. The long 159-inch-wheelbase body provides more floor length than the shorter 136-inch version.
Who is the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o a good fit for?
It fits businesses that need a tall, easy-loading van for deliveries, tools, shelving, or a specialty conversion. The shorter body favors easier maneuvering, while the longer body favors cargo and upfit space.
Which ProMaster generation does this model belong to?
It belongs to the first North American ProMaster generation, which began with the 2014 model year. That launch introduced Ram's front-wheel-drive full-size commercial van lineup in the U.S.
How many people fit in the Ram ProMaster 2500 Cargo cab?
The cab seats two or three people, depending on its seating setup. The work-focused interior uses cloth seating and a steering column that adjusts in and out.
